Understanding Your Digital Footprint

Before you start the process of ungoogling yourself, it's crucial to understand what exactly is out there. Start by performing a simple Google search using your full name, along with any variations (e.g., nicknames, maiden name, etc.). Also, try searching with your name and the city you live in or have lived in. Make a note of all the results that appear, including websites, images, and social media profiles.

Removing Personal Information from Google Search Results

1. Removing Content from Google Search Console

Google provides a tool called Search Console that allows you to request the removal of specific URLs from their search results. Here's how to use it:

  • Go to Google Search Console and sign in or create an account.
  • Click on "Remove outdated content" under the "Removals" section.
  • Enter the URL you want to remove and click "Continue".
  • Follow the prompts to submit your request. It may take some time for Google to process your request.

2. Removing Content from Google's Cache

If the content you want to remove is no longer available on the website but still appears in Google's cache, you can request its removal using the following steps:

  • Perform a Google search for the cached page using the following format: cache:example.com/url (replace "example.com/url" with the actual URL).
  • Click on the "This cache is outdated" link at the top of the page.
  • Follow the prompts to submit your request.

Removing Personal Information from Websites and Social Media

After removing content from Google's search results, the next step is to remove or hide the content from the original sources. This process varies depending on the website or platform, so you'll need to research each one individually. Here are some general steps:

  • Visit the website or platform where the content is posted.
  • Look for an "Edit Profile" or "Settings" option, usually found in the account menu or under your profile picture.
  • Remove or hide the content, following the platform's guidelines.
  • If you're unable to remove the content yourself, contact the website or platform's customer support for assistance.

Protecting Your Online Presence in the Future

Once you've successfully ungoogled yourself, it's essential to take steps to protect your online presence moving forward. Here are some tips:

  • Use Privacy Settings: Configure your social media and other online accounts to have the most stringent privacy settings possible.
  • Be Cautious with Personal Information: Limit the amount of personal information you share online, and never share sensitive information like your Social Security number or banking details.
  • Use a VPN: A Virtual Private Network (VPN) can help protect your online activities and make it more difficult for others to track you.
  • Regularly Monitor Your Online Presence: Set up Google Alerts for your name to receive notifications whenever new content is published about you.
